unit exam: thermal energy and earths processes a student conducted an experiment to study heat transfer in a sealed, insulated container filled with water. the student applied heat continuously. however, after a certain point, the temperature of the water stopped increasing. what is the most likely reason for this observation? the water absorbed all the thermal energy possible the heating source is not supplying enough heat the water has completely turned into vapor the water is now boiling and changing state

Explanation:

Brief Explanations

When water is heated, its temperature rises until it reaches its boiling - point. At the boiling - point, the heat energy is used for the phase change from liquid to gas (vapor) rather than increasing the temperature. This is called latent heat of vaporization. In a sealed, insulated container, when the water starts boiling, the temperature remains constant as long as the phase change is ongoing.

Answer:

The water is now boiling and changing state.
